.B LDAP_OPT_TCP_USER_TIMEOUT
|
||||
Allows to configure TCP_USER_TIMEOUT in milliseconds on the connection, overriding the operating system setting.
|
||||
This option is OpenLDAP specific and supported only on Linux 2.6.37 or higher.
